• 
      

    Use allowDeclareFields and fix prototypeAttrs.

    Review Request #14796 — Created Jan. 31, 2026 and submitted

    Information

    Djblets
    release-6.x

    Reviewers

    This change turns on allowDeclareFields for @babel/preset-typescript
    and fixes potential issues with any prototypeAttrs that might be
    affected. This also adds in some missing type declarations for prototype
    attrs.

    Ran unit tests.

    Summary ID
    Use allowDeclareFields and fix prototypeAttrs.
    This change turns on `allowDeclareFields` for `@babel/preset-typescript` and fixes potential issues with any `prototypeAttrs` that might be affected. This also adds in some missing type declarations for prototype attrs. Testing Done: Ran unit tests.
    vstruomzvyxmtpxmpnlskrxputslulow
    Description From Last Updated

    Testing Done is in the description instead of the Testing Done box.

    maubinmaubin
    maubin
    1. 
        
    2. Show all issues

      Testing Done is in the description instead of the Testing Done box.

    3. 
        
    david
    david
    Review request changed
    Status:
    Completed
    Change Summary:
    Pushed to release-6.x (95fc706)